I am going to make my first batch of mead.
I have started off with 10lbs of honey. I was going to make just plain mead but I also got a 8oz bag of elderberriers. That I was going to add in. Now I have a few questions I have a package of Cote des Blancs and a package of Lalvin EC-1118 yeast which one should I use?

I have added 5 Campden tablets crushed.
and 2 tsp Yeast Nutrient..

Am I missing any thing else...
I am looking for this to be 10 to 12%

also the SG was 1.056
 
Jerry you definately want to make a good starter with whichever yeast you use and not just pitch it in. That just does not seem to work with Mead. I would look this recipe over too, seems you might need to add some additional igrediants but with adding the elderberries I am not for sure. What size is your batch? A SG of 1.056 will only give you a potential alcohol of 7.2%. Are you sure you stirred this well to dissolve the honey into the water?


Either yeast will work for you and ferment this completely dry.
